Just got back from spending five days at WDW. It was my second time at WDW but the first time eating at any of the TS restaurants because my first trip was a last minute thing. So this time with advanced plans go to DW I was determined to do things right. At the 180 day mark I made all my dining reservations and got everything I wanted. After investigating these boards and knowing my parties food preferences these are the ones I picked (went with my parents this trip). The following list is the order we ate them in. BTW each morning we ate breakfast in our room.
Day 1
50's Prime Time (lunch): First one is actually the worst. It wasn't bad, it just wasn't great either. May have had something to do with the red eye flight the night before. I got a sampling of mom's favorites because I wanted to try a bit of everything (fried chicken, pot roast, and meatloaf). It was all good but not great. I also got the PB&J milkshake because i saw ppl on here talk about it. It was good but it just tasted like a peanut butter shake to me.
Il Mulino (dinner): My family like Italian food. We don't actually know what makes it "true" italian, we just like it, and I read here that if you are going to an Italian place on property just solely for how good the food is, this place was one of the best. Well it did not disappoint. I had the Tortellini with meat in a white cream sauce and it was very good. I tried some of my moms which was dumplings in meat sauce and hers was excellent as well.
Day 2
QS (lunch) I actually had this on my first DW visit and was looking forward to having it again.... Fish and chips by the IG at Epcot. Simple but soooo good.
O'hana (dinner) This was one I was looking forward to the most because the menu looked very appealing to me. I was nervous though because I had read some people recently not enjoying their experience. Well for us it was perfect! got a table right next to the window looking out at the pool. The food was amazing, especially the dessert.
Day 3
QS (lunch) Ate at the flame tree BBQ
Via Napoli (dinner) We all love Pizza. Some people here swear by this place. I thought it was really good but it wasn't the greatest pizza ever. But I always say there is no such thing as bad pizza. Just good or great. This falls in between good and great.
Day 4
San Angel Inn (lunch) I know on DISboards this place gets mixed reviews but we really wanted to eat at a Mexican place and I heard the ambiance is pretty cool eating inside the pyramid. It was cool inside but it would have been even better having a table next to the water. I actually really enjoyed my food there too. Got Chipotle shrimp with rice and it was very flavorful.
QS (dinner) The QS side of Yak and Yeti. Had the special going on there which is Korean bbq rib tips. Pretty good. Had some of my dads honey chicken and that was tasty too.
Day 5
Liberty Tree Tavern (lunch) We all agreed this was our favorite. We all got the same thing, pot roast. It was AMAZING. Then for dessert I took peoples suggestions and got the OOey Gooey Toffee cake. That was just as amazing. This is the one place I'll say for sure I'll come back to every trip for now on.... It's not even that expensive at lunch compared to some places.
BOG (dinner) Saved the best for last right? Well it was very good and you can't beat the setting. We were seated in the west wing. Really cool in there. Got the steak which was pretty good and then the grey stuff for dessert.
Well that's my roundup of meals this last trip. I'll be coming back to DW again later this year. If anyone has any suggestions on other places to try I'm all ears. I want to try some more exotic foods next time like at Marrakesh in Epcot WS or one of the place at the AK.
